Josh Hokit secured a victory over Curtis Blaydes at UFC 327, but his performance revealed significant defensive vulnerabilities as he absorbed numerous strikes throughout the fight. While Hokit demonstrated improved power and variety in his striking, including effective elbow work in the third round, analysts warn that his reckless style could lead to knockout losses against elite strikers like Pereira or Pavlovich. His wrestling defense proved solid as he easily stuffed Blaydes' takedown attempts.
